In a thrilling continuation of the Batman saga, the Dark Knight is once again drawn into a web of intrigue and danger, as he confronts the enigmatic Talia Al Ghul. This time, their struggle becomes personal when the unexpected arrival of a son reshapes Batman’s life and challenges his very identity. The narrative dives deep into fatherhood as Batman grapples with the responsibilities of being a parent, even amidst the chaos of battling crime.
As the story unfolds, a complex relationship develops between Batman and his newfound son, exploring themes of legacy, love, and the perpetual battle against darkness. The tension escalates with pulse-pounding confrontations and revelations, revealing the intricate ties that bind them. With Talia's nefarious ambitions looming, the stakes are raised, forcing Batman to confront not only his enemies but also his own shortcomings as a father.
Artfully illustrated by a talented team, the visual storytelling complements the gripping narrative, immersing readers in Gotham's shadowy landscape. This tale of intrigue and familial bonds challenges the notion of heroism, as Batman must navigate the murky waters of his past while safeguarding the future of his family.
